Brief Intro

Larisa Yaroshchuk is a board-certified Family Medicine physician. She received her medical degree in 1987 from the Novosibirsk Medical Institute in Russia and completed the Family and Preventive Medicine Residency Program at the University of Utah in 2005. Dr. Yaroshchuk received her Family Medicine board certification in 2005. She belongs to the American Medical Association, the American Academy of Family Physicians and the Russian American Medical Association. Her professional interests include women’s health, children’s health and preventive care for all ages. Dr. Yaroshchuk enjoys the theater, reading, traveling and family.
